James Hardie (NYSE: JHX) exec sells shares after $11.23 options exercise

James Hardie (JHX) President Jonathan Skelly exercised 50,000 employee stock options at $11.23 per share and sold 65,000 shares at $30.45-$30.46, totaling $1.98M. The options were assumed during the AZEK Company acquisition. Skelly holds 287,721 options and 309,906 shares post-transaction.

James Hardie (NYSE: JHX) director unloads stock after August option exercises

James Hardie (JHX) director Jesse G. Singh exercised 530,100 employee stock options at $11.23 per share and sold 871,557 ordinary shares at an average price of $30 per share on August 21 and 24, 2026. The sales included shares held by trusts where Singh or his spouse serve as trustees.

Fitch revises James Hardie outlook on European divestiture

Fitch affirmed James Hardie's 'BBB' rating and revised its outlook to Stable from Negative after the company agreed to sell its European business to Holcim for $980M. The deal, expected to close in 2027, includes the sale of Fermacell and the closure of its European fiber cement business. Fitch expects James Hardie's EBITDA leverage to decrease to 2.5x by FYE 2027, supported by debt paydown and sale proceeds. The European operations contributed 11.5% of revenue and 7.2% of EBITDA in fiscal 2026.

James Hardie ditches Europe, selling out to Holcim in $1.38b deal

James Hardie Industries is selling its Fermacell business in Europe to Holcim for €840 million ($1.38 billion) and exiting the region. The company will focus on its North American operations. According to James Hardie, the deal marks the end of its nine-year ownership of Fermacell.

James Hardie Industries plc: James Hardie Announces Strategic Divestiture of European Operations, Including Sale of Fermacell to Holcim for €840 Million

James Hardie (JHX) is selling its European operations, including Fermacell, to Holcim (HOLN) for €840 million. The company will also close its European fiber cement business. Proceeds will be used to repay debt and fund a $250 million share buyback program. The deal is expected to close in early 2027.
